Unraveling Broken Strings: A Deep Dive Into Buku
Unraveling Broken Strings: What Exactly Are They, Anyway?
Alright, guys, let's dive headfirst into the fascinating world of broken strings! You might be wondering, what in the world are we even talking about? Well, in the context of the ever-evolving digital landscape, a "broken string" refers to a variety of issues, but generally, it signifies a problem with how text is being handled or displayed. Think of it as a glitch in the matrix, but instead of Neo, it's your carefully crafted words facing a technological hiccup. This can manifest in several ways, from simple typos and grammatical errors to more complex issues like encoding problems or incorrect character representations. It's like a puzzle where the pieces don't quite fit, and the picture gets distorted. Recognizing and fixing these broken strings is super important because they can totally mess with the user experience, damage your credibility, and even throw a wrench into the works of your SEO efforts. Whether you are a seasoned coder or just someone who loves writing, understanding what causes broken strings and how to tackle them is key to creating clean, readable, and effective content. Let's break it down, shall we?
Basically, when we talk about broken strings, we're primarily concerned with the accuracy and the integrity of textual information. This encompasses everything from the way letters and words are displayed to how the underlying code interprets the text. It's not always obvious when you're dealing with a broken string, so you gotta be a detective. Imagine you're reading an article, and suddenly, you see a bunch of gibberish characters or weird symbols where there should be proper words. That's a classic example. Or maybe the formatting is all off, and the text is jumbled together in a way that makes it impossible to read. These are all symptoms of broken strings at play. The sources are numerous. Sometimes it is a simple typo made by an author. Other times it is a more complicated issue of character encoding. This is when the computer doesn't know how to translate the text characters to the output being displayed. It can also be a more intricate issue, like a bug in the code that's responsible for rendering the text on the screen. The point is, understanding the root causes of these problems is the first step toward finding solutions and ensuring your content looks awesome and functions as intended.
So, what does any of this have to do with Buku, which is what you're here to learn about, right? In this specific case, the concept of broken strings can be relevant if you're working with text data within the Buku platform. If your data is incorrectly formatted, encoding issues, or other problems, this can result in errors and prevent your desired outcome. This also applies when you're importing or exporting data from the Buku platform. So, understanding the possible causes of errors and knowing how to troubleshoot them is crucial. This will help you maximize your success with Buku and ensure that your content is displayed the way you expect. Keep in mind that broken strings can be sneaky, and they can show up in unexpected places. Therefore, having a solid grasp of the basics is essential for maintaining the quality and integrity of your content.
The Role of Character Encoding and Broken Strings
Character encoding is a critical part of the puzzle when we're dealing with broken strings. Character encoding, in simple terms, is how a computer translates characters (like letters, numbers, and symbols) into digital form so it can process and display them. Think of it as a secret code that computers use to understand what you're typing. When there is a mismatch between the encoding that's used to store the text and the encoding that's used to display it, you end up with those pesky broken strings we've been talking about. Let's say you write an article using UTF-8 encoding, which is pretty common these days. UTF-8 supports a huge range of characters from many different languages. But then you try to display it using a system that's expecting a different encoding, like ASCII, which is older and only supports a limited set of characters. What happens? You might see question marks, random symbols, or other unreadable characters instead of the text you intended. It's like trying to speak French to someone who only understands English – things just won't translate correctly!
Character encoding issues can pop up in a ton of different scenarios. When you're importing text from a different source, like copying and pasting from a website or opening a text file, this is prime territory for encoding problems. Even when you're working with databases, you need to make sure the database is configured to use the correct character encoding to store and retrieve your text accurately. This is very important. The web is a global place, and if you want your website or application to be accessible to a diverse audience, you need to use an encoding that supports a wide variety of languages and special characters. UTF-8 is often the best choice for this reason. Another situation to watch out for is when you're working with different software programs or operating systems. Different systems might default to different encodings, so it's essential to ensure that everything is using the same one to prevent any compatibility issues. To sum it all up, understanding character encoding is an essential part of being able to fix and prevent broken strings, ensuring your content looks great and works as expected across all platforms. A good practice is to always specify the correct encoding when you save or export your text, and to be mindful of how your content will be displayed on different devices and systems.
Another significant issue is how special characters are handled. Let's be real, we're not just dealing with the basic alphabet. We use accents, emojis, and symbols all the time. If your character encoding doesn't correctly support these special characters, they might appear garbled or get replaced with something else entirely. This is why UTF-8 is so widely adopted – it supports a vast range of special characters and is less likely to cause this kind of problem. In the context of Buku, and any platform that deals with text, this becomes super important. You want to make sure the platform correctly handles all the text you input, including any special characters. This may involve configuring your Buku settings, using the right character encoding, or taking extra steps to ensure your text is rendered as intended. If you're a content creator, programmer, or just someone who cares about the quality of their text, understanding character encoding is a must. It's the key to making sure your content displays correctly and communicates your message effectively.
Buku and Broken Strings: Practical Considerations
Okay, let's bring it back to Buku. What practical considerations do we need to keep in mind when dealing with broken strings within this specific platform? Well, first off, you need to understand that the issues might arise when you're importing, exporting, or working with text data within the Buku interface. Here's a quick rundown of some practical tips:
- Character Encoding Awareness: Make sure you're aware of the character encoding used by your input text. If you're importing from an external source, check what encoding that source is using (UTF-8 is usually a safe bet). Then, ensure that your Buku settings are configured to handle that encoding. Incorrect encoding settings are a frequent source of broken strings.
- Data Import/Export: When importing data into Buku, especially if it contains special characters or characters from different languages, always double-check the import settings to specify the correct character encoding. If you're exporting data from Buku, pay attention to the export options and choose an encoding that is compatible with the system you're exporting to. This is especially important if you plan to share your data with others or use it in another application.
- Data Validation: Before saving or publishing any text within Buku, consider validating your data to identify and fix potential issues. This could involve looking for weird characters, unexpected symbols, or anything that doesn't look quite right. Many text editors or online tools can help you identify and correct encoding issues. It's better to fix it before you publish.
- Formatting and Display: Pay attention to how your text is formatted and displayed within Buku. Make sure your text looks like you intend it to, without any unusual characters or formatting errors. If you're seeing unexpected issues, it could be a sign of a broken string caused by an encoding mismatch or a problem with how Buku is interpreting the text.
- Testing and Iteration: If you're dealing with text that contains special characters or characters from multiple languages, make sure to test your text within Buku. Check how it looks on different devices and browsers to ensure everything is displaying correctly. If you encounter any issues, try experimenting with different encoding settings or formatting options to see if you can resolve the problem. Iteration and experimentation can often help you identify and fix the root causes.
Remember, guys, the goal is to provide a clean and seamless experience within the Buku platform. By understanding the potential causes of broken strings and taking these practical steps, you can minimize the risk of errors and ensure your text looks great and functions as intended. In the long run, this will help you to provide your audience with a higher quality experience and make the use of Buku more satisfying.
Troubleshooting Broken Strings in Buku: A Step-by-Step Guide
So, you've spotted a broken string in Buku. Now what? Don't panic! Let's get down to the nitty-gritty and walk through a step-by-step process to troubleshoot the issue. Remember, patience and attention to detail are key!
- Identify the Problem: The first step is to pinpoint exactly where the problem is occurring. Is it a general issue affecting all text, or is it isolated to specific characters or pieces of content? Is it happening during import, export, or within the platform itself? Take a close look at the text, noting any garbled characters, unexpected symbols, or formatting issues. Be super specific with the issue at hand.
- Check Character Encoding: Next, verify the character encoding being used. As we've discussed, this is the most common culprit. In Buku, look for settings related to encoding, such as character set or text encoding options. Make sure that the selected encoding matches the encoding of the text you're working with. UTF-8 is often the best choice, especially for multi-language text. Ensure that both the source text and the Buku settings are using the same encoding. If they are not the same, the issue can occur.
- Inspect Data Import/Export: If the problem occurs during data import or export, double-check your import and export settings. Ensure that the character encoding is correctly specified in the settings. Experiment with different encoding options to see if the issue is resolved. Also, it might be an issue where the file is corrupted. Try using a different file type or recreating the data.
- Validate the Text: Use a text editor or online tool to validate the text and identify any potential encoding issues. Some tools can automatically detect and fix encoding problems. This can be super useful for finding sneaky errors you might have missed.
- Examine Formatting: Check for any formatting issues within the text. Sometimes, incorrect formatting can cause text to render incorrectly. Ensure that your text is correctly formatted with the appropriate tags (e.g., headings, paragraphs, and lists). Formatting errors can often lead to display problems, especially on different devices or browsers.
- Test on Different Devices/Browsers: Test your text within Buku on different devices and browsers. This helps identify any browser or device-specific rendering issues. What looks fine on your computer might not look right on a phone or tablet. Testing across multiple platforms is a critical part of the troubleshooting process.
- Consult Buku's Documentation and Support: If you've tried all the above steps and are still running into trouble, check the Buku documentation or contact their support team. They might have specific troubleshooting guides or solutions for the issues you're facing. They're the experts, and they can often provide tailored advice. Also, there might be known bugs, so asking will not hurt.
Troubleshooting broken strings might require some persistence, but with this step-by-step guide, you'll be well on your way to identifying and fixing the issues. If you tackle the problem in a systematic way, you'll be able to create a positive experience for yourself and others.
Preventive Measures to Avoid Broken Strings in Buku
Alright, so we've talked about fixing broken strings, but wouldn't it be better if we could avoid them altogether? Absolutely! Here are some key preventive measures you can take to keep your text looking pristine within Buku:
- Embrace UTF-8: As we have talked about, UTF-8 is your best friend when it comes to character encoding. It supports a wide range of characters from different languages and is compatible with most systems and platforms. Make it your go-to encoding choice when working with text in Buku and in general.
- Source Control: Always keep control of your source. When importing text, try to get it from a reliable source. If you copy and paste text from the web, double-check the character encoding and formatting. Be extra cautious of any text from an untrusted source, which may have hidden characters. Also, always save the original version in case you need to go back.
- Consistent Formatting: Maintain a consistent formatting style throughout your text. Use consistent heading styles, paragraph spacing, and list formats. This will make your content more readable and reduce the chances of display issues.
- Validate Regularly: Regularly validate your text data, especially after making changes or updates. This includes using text editors or online tools to identify and fix potential issues before they cause problems within Buku.
- Test, Test, and Test Again: After any content change, test the content. Test it on different devices, browsers, and operating systems. This helps ensure that the text renders correctly everywhere.
- Regular Backups: Back up your data to avoid any data loss. This also goes for the data in the Buku platform. Backups help to restore the content if there are any issues with corrupted text data.
- Stay Updated: Keep your Buku platform up to date with the latest versions and patches. Updates often include bug fixes and improvements that can resolve broken strings and improve the overall performance. Bugs can be resolved easily by getting the latest version.
By following these preventive measures, you can dramatically reduce the chances of running into broken strings within Buku. Consistent practices, attention to detail, and a proactive approach will help you ensure your content looks great and functions as intended, leading to a better user experience and preserving your hard work.
Remember, guys, the key to success with broken strings is a blend of understanding the underlying causes, a proactive approach to prevention, and the ability to troubleshoot effectively. Whether you're a beginner or a seasoned pro, mastering these techniques will take your skills to the next level and help you create high-quality content that shines. So, go forth, embrace the challenges, and make sure those strings are always looking their best!